Output 31e90f32f5f2b4cb15dec2f59f4cb1bda48674b4be45f096b8f09f7b23d819be:0

value
7993800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9e9bbae51da33b6e8212e654eac4d93ebcfa3252 OP_EQUAL
address
3G9fFAeSh52KBVVYx5CcqRBZNGXEBbJKd1
transaction
31e90f32f5f2b4cb15dec2f59f4cb1bda48674b4be45f096b8f09f7b23d819be
spent
true